MON KEY wrote:
Not a bug, there is no variable by that name.
Why not?
The error was not thrown by the buffer-local-value function. It was
thrown by eval, trying to (recursively) evaluate the fundamental-mode
form, whose result it would then pass as the first argument
buffer-local-value.
(local-variable-if-set-p 'major-mode) => t
(eq major-mode 'fundamental-mode) => t
(equal major-mode 'fundamental-mode) => t
(symbol-value 'major-mode) => fundamental-mode
(assoc-default 'major-mode (buffer-local-variables)) => fundamental-mode
You have demonstrated that the major-mode symbol has its value cell set
to the fundamental-mode symbol, and several other facts about the
major-mode symbol. You have not demonstrated any facts about the
fundamental-mode symbol.
